Pomysły dotyczące rozwiązań
W tym artykule opisano pomysł rozwiązania. Architekt chmury może użyć tych wskazówek, aby ułatwić wizualizowanie głównych składników dla typowej implementacji tej architektury. Skorzystaj z tego artykułu jako punktu wyjścia, aby zaprojektować dobrze zaprojektowane rozwiązanie zgodne z konkretnymi wymaganiami obciążenia.
W tym artykule opisano sposób przechowywania i analizowania danych dotyczących kondycji i zgodnych ze standardem HIPAA oraz dokumentacji medycznej oraz zarządzania nimi oraz zarządzania nimi z wysokim poziomem wbudowanych zabezpieczeń.
Architektura
Pobierz plik SVG tej architektury.
Przepływ danych
- Bezpieczne pozyskiwanie zbiorczych danych pacjentów do usługi Azure Blob Storage.
- Usługa Event Grid publikuje dane pacjentów w usłudze Azure Functions na potrzeby przetwarzania i bezpiecznie przechowuje dane pacjentów w usłudze SQL Database.
- Analizowanie danych pacjentów przy użyciu usługi Machine Learning i tworzenie wytrenowanego modelu uczenia maszynowego.
- Pozyskaj nowe dane pacjentów w formacie HL7/FHIR i opublikuj je w usłudze Azure Functions w celu przetworzenia. Przechowywanie w usłudze SQL Database.
- Przeanalizuj nowo pozyskane dane przy użyciu uczonego modelu usługi Machine Learning.
- Interakcja z danymi pacjentów przy użyciu usługi Power BI przy zachowaniu kontroli dostępu opartej na rolach (RBAC) platformy Azure.
Składniki
- Azure Functions: przetwarzanie zdarzeń za pomocą kodu bezserwerowego
- Event Grid: uzyskiwanie niezawodnego dostarczania zdarzeń na dużą skalę
- Konta magazynu: trwały, wysoce dostępny i wysoce skalowalny magazyn w chmurze
- Azure SQL Database: zarządzana, inteligentna baza danych SQL w chmurze
- Azure Machine Learning: udostępnianie sztucznej inteligencji wszystkim, którzy mają kompleksową, skalowalną, zaufaną platformę z eksperymentami i zarządzaniem modelami
- Power BI Embedded: osadzanie w pełni interaktywnych, oszałamiających wizualizacji danych w aplikacjach
- Defender dla Chmury: Ujednolicenie zarządzania zabezpieczeniami i włączanie zaawansowanej ochrony przed zagrożeniami w obciążeniach chmury hybrydowej
- Microsoft Entra ID: Synchronizowanie katalogów lokalnych i włączanie logowania jednokrotnego
- Key Vault: zabezpieczanie i utrzymywanie kontroli nad kluczami i innymi wpisami tajnymi
- Application Insights: wykrywanie, klasyfikowanie i diagnozowanie problemów w aplikacjach internetowych i usługach
- Azure Monitor: pełna obserwacja aplikacji, infrastruktury i sieci
- Operation Management Suite: kolekcja usług zarządzania, które zostały zaprojektowane w chmurze od samego początku
- Kontrola dostępu oparta na rolach platformy Azure i wbudowane role: Kontrola dostępu oparta na rolach (RBAC) platformy Azure ma kilka wbudowanych definicji ról, które można przypisać do użytkowników, grup i jednostek usługi.
Szczegóły scenariusza
To rozwiązanie pokazuje, jak można przechowywać i analizować dane zdrowotne zgodne z przepisami HIPAA oraz dokumentacji medycznej zgodne z przepisami HIPAA oraz zarządzać nimi przy użyciu wysokiego poziomu wbudowanych zabezpieczeń.
Potencjalne przypadki użycia
To rozwiązanie jest idealne dla branży medycznej i opieki zdrowotnej.
Następne kroki
- Dokumentacja usługi Azure Functions
- Dokumentacja usługi Azure Event Grid
- Dokumentacja usługi Azure Storage
- Dokumentacja usługi Azure SQL Database
- Dokumentacja usługi Azure Machine Learning
- Dokumentacja usługi Power BI Embedded
- dokumentacja Microsoft Defender dla Chmury
- Wprowadzenie do identyfikatora Entra firmy Microsoft
- Co to jest usługa Azure Key Vault?
- Co to jest Application Insights?
- Monitorowanie aplikacji i zasobów platformy Azure
- Co to jest pakiet Operations Management Suite (OMS)?
- Wbudowane role kontroli dostępu opartej na rolach platformy Azure